A two-day workshop on the frontiers in systems and control organised by the Institute for Advanced Study (IAS) was held at City University of Hong Kong (CityU) from 24 to 25 August. The workshop provided a platform for scholars to discuss the latest developments in the field of systems and control. The field covers a range of applications including guided missiles and rockets, robotics, smart cities and infrastructures, power grids, IOT (internet of things), driverless cars, healthcare, supply chains, and financial systems.

Researchers at City University of Hong Kong (CityU) have accomplished an innovative advancement in materials research by successfully creating the world's first-ever 4D printing for ceramics, which are mechanically strong and can have multifaceted shapes. This could unveil a new chapter in the structural application of ceramics. The team was led by IAS Senior Fellow Professor Jian Lu who is a distinguished materials scientist with research interests ranging from fabricating nanomaterials and advanced structural materials to the computational simulation of surface engineering.
